What it is
TOPOLOGY (refreshed 2026-05-12 per primary-source verification): Implements the flagship ULTIMA amplifier topology, trickled down from the range-topping ULTIMA power amp as part of Chord's 30th-anniversary celebration (October 2018 launch). 32 proprietary MOSFET power devices per chassis. 28mm thick aircraft-grade aluminium fascia. Hand-built at the riverside Kent factory ("The Pumphouse") over several days per amplifier, each build overseen by a dedicated engineer.
POWER OUTPUT: 480W RMS into 8Ω per chassis; up to ~1000W into 4Ω (per Lenc.com.au spec — note slightly more conservative than the 960W I previously inferred from class-AB doubling convention). Excellent dynamic headroom for difficult speaker loads.
I/O: 1× balanced XLR inverted + 1× balanced XLR non-inverted + 1× gold-plated RCA inverted + 1× gold-plated RCA non-inverted; 12V trigger input (Chord Auto Start); 2 pairs high-current gold-plated speaker terminals (bi-wireable). C19-type IEC mains. Lighting brightness dimmable.
FINISH: Jett Black or Argent Silver. Optional Integra Leg system (stackable feet) in Jett Black, Argent Silver, or Nickel. Or highly polished black acrylic side block option.
